Growth Opportunities in Africa’s Emerging Economies: Unlocking the Continent’s Investment Potential

Introduction

Africa is increasingly attracting the attention of multinational corporations, private investors, family offices, and growth-oriented businesses seeking access to high-potential markets. With a rapidly growing population, expanding urban centers, rising consumer demand, and significant infrastructure development, the continent has emerged as one of the most promising regions for long-term business expansion and investment.

 

Many African economies are undergoing substantial economic transformation, supported by industrialization initiatives, digital innovation, natural resource development, and increased regional integration. Governments across the continent are also implementing reforms aimed at improving the investment climate, encouraging foreign participation, and strengthening economic diversification.

 

For businesses seeking new growth markets, Africa presents opportunities across a broad range of sectors that continue to benefit from strong demographic and economic fundamentals.

Expanding Consumer Markets and Urbanization

Africa is home to one of the world’s fastest-growing populations, with a rapidly expanding middle class driving demand for consumer goods, retail services, healthcare, education, telecommunications, and financial products.

Major economies such as Nigeria, Kenya, South Africa, Egypt, and Ghana continue to attract businesses seeking access to large and increasingly sophisticated consumer markets.

As urbanization accelerates across the continent, demand for products, services, and infrastructure is expected to continue rising.

Digital Transformation and Technology Innovation

Africa’s technology ecosystem has experienced remarkable growth over the past decade. Mobile technology, digital payments, fintech platforms, e-commerce solutions, and digital services are transforming the way businesses and consumers interact.

Countries such as Kenya, Nigeria, and South Africa have become important technology hubs, attracting venture capital investment and supporting the growth of innovative startups.

For international investors and technology companies, Africa’s digital economy presents significant opportunities for long-term expansion and strategic investment.

Infrastructure and Industrial Development

Infrastructure development remains a key priority across many African economies. Governments and development institutions continue to invest heavily in transportation networks, logistics facilities, energy projects, telecommunications infrastructure, and industrial zones.

These initiatives are creating opportunities for businesses involved in construction, engineering, logistics, manufacturing, and project development.

Improved infrastructure is also enhancing regional connectivity and supporting broader economic growth throughout the continent.

Renewable Energy and Natural Resources

Africa possesses substantial natural resources and significant renewable energy potential. Investments in solar energy, wind power, hydropower, energy storage, and sustainable infrastructure continue to increase as governments seek to improve energy access and support economic development.

The continent also remains an important source of minerals, agricultural resources, and strategic commodities that are essential to global supply chains and industrial production.

These sectors continue to attract both institutional and strategic investors seeking long-term value creation.

Regional Trade and Economic Integration

The increasing focus on regional economic cooperation is creating new opportunities for businesses operating across African markets. Improved trade connectivity, infrastructure development, and regional integration initiatives are helping businesses access broader markets and achieve greater operational efficiency.

For multinational corporations, Africa offers the potential to establish regional hubs that support expansion across multiple jurisdictions while benefiting from growing economic collaboration.

As integration efforts continue to strengthen, businesses are expected to gain greater access to emerging commercial opportunities throughout the continent.
